How hedge funds use AI
Hedge funds typically use AI in four main layers: research, prediction, execution, and risk control. Research systems scan filings, news, earnings calls, and alternative data; prediction systems estimate price direction, volatility, and regime shifts; execution systems reduce slippage; and risk systems monitor drawdowns, correlations, and exposure drift.datatobrief+1
The practical value is highest when AI supports decisions rather than replacing them. In other words, the winning setup is often “human plus machine,” not “machine alone”.nber+1

Negative scenarios
The biggest danger is overconfidence. A model can look strong in backtests while failing in live markets because of changing liquidity, hidden costs, regime breaks, or overfitting.youtubenber
A second risk is calibration failure. A bot may be good at direction but poor at probability, which is dangerous because risk management depends on knowing how uncertain the signal really is. In that case, the fund may win often enough to look smart while still being vulnerable to one large drawdown.youtube3commas
A third risk is strategy crowding. As more firms use similar models, similar data, and similar execution logic, the market edge can decay. That does not make AI useless, but it means the advantage is usually temporary unless the fund keeps innovating.nber+1
Balanced risk management
The best hedge fund AI systems combine prediction with strict risk controls. That includes position limits, scenario testing, drawdown triggers, cross-asset correlation checks, and human approval for major trades.fintorai+2
Risk control table
| Risk | What can happen | Mitigation |
|---|---|---|
| Overfitting | Strong backtest, weak live performance nberyoutube | Out-of-sample testing and walk-forward validation |
| Overconfidence | The model misprices uncertainty youtube | Probability calibration and ensemble methods |
| Liquidity shock | Trades move against the fund in stress periods 3commas+1 | Stress tests and liquidity-aware sizing |
| Crowd risk | Similar models chase the same trades nber+1 | Strategy diversification and model rotation |
| Drawdown acceleration | Losses compound faster than humans react fintorai | Dynamic exposure cuts and kill switches |
| Governance gaps | Weak auditability and accountability tommasomariaricci+1 | Logging, approvals, and model oversight |
Trading bots in practice
Trading bots are useful when the strategy is narrow, rules are clear, and execution speed matters. They are less reliable when the market regime is unstable or when the edge depends on subtle human interpretation.3commas+1
The strongest real-world use is usually not a fully autonomous bot but a hybrid system: AI generates signals, humans approve the highest-risk trades, and automation handles execution and monitoring. That structure keeps the fund agile without surrendering control.datatobrief+1
